Background :
HSF1 belongs to a family of heat shock transcription factors (HSFs) that bind to highly conserved heat shock elements (HSEs) in the promoter regions of heat shock genes and regulate the expression of heat shock proteins (Hsps). Most HSFs have several common functional motifs including an N-terminal DNA binding domain essential for binding to the HSE and adjacent hydrophobic repeats essential for the formation of active trimers. Another short hydrophobic repeat located towards the C-terminal region of most HSFs is thought to be necessary for suppression of trimerization except in the case of yeast HSF and human HSF4. In higher eukaryotes, HSF1 is predominantly found in a diffuse cytoplasmic and nuclear distribution in unstressed cells. On exposure to heat shock and other stresses, HSF1 localizes within seconds to discrete nuclear granules and on recovery from stress, HSF1 rapidly dissipates from the stress granules to a diffuse nucleo-plasmic distribution. HSF1 is post-translationally modified by both phosphorylation and sumoylation. Inducible phosphorylation at Ser230, Ser326, and Ser419 promote HSF1 activity, while constitutive phosphorylation sites at Ser303, Ser307, and Ser308 are inhibitory.
